Institutional Shareholder Services Inc., an investor advisory firm, recommended against T-Mobile USA Inc.’s merger with MetroPCS Communications Inc., dealing a blow to a transaction that lacks the support of MetroPCS’s biggest owner.

ISS said it opposed the deal because of unfavorable terms and the potential for MetroPCS to thrive as an independent company. MetroPCS could bolster its network by acquiring more wireless airwaves and it may be the target of additional merger offers in the future, the Rockville, Maryland-based firm said in a report. Investors are slated to vote on the proposed combination on April 12.
